Former National MP Roger McClay Passes Away at 72
Former New Zealand politician Roger McClay, a member of the National Party, has passed away at the age of 72. McClay served as a Member of Parliament (MP) for a total of 15 years, representing the electorate of Rangitikei from 1990 to 1993 and then from 1996 until his retirement in 2002. His death on September 30, 2023, marks the end of a significant chapter in New Zealand’s political landscape.
McClay was known for his dedication to public service and his contributions to various parliamentary committees. He played a crucial role in shaping policies during his tenure, particularly in areas related to agriculture and rural affairs. Friends and colleagues remember him as a passionate advocate for his constituents and a committed member of the National Party.
In a statement, current National Party leader Christopher Luxon expressed his condolences, highlighting McClay’s commitment to serving the people of New Zealand. Luxon noted, “Roger was a respected figure within the party and the community. His contributions will be remembered for years to come.”
The National Party has a rich history in New Zealand politics, and McClay’s involvement spanned a time of significant change. His legislative work included advocacy for farmers and rural communities, reflecting the values of his electorate.
As news of his passing spreads, tributes have poured in from various political figures and the public. Many remember McClay for his approachable nature and willingness to engage with constituents. His legacy will undoubtedly impact future generations of politicians and public servants.
Funeral arrangements have not yet been announced, but McClay’s family has requested privacy during this difficult time. The National Party has indicated that they will hold a memorial service to honor his life and achievements in the coming weeks.
